写出sql语句创建下面名为monitor_log的表id int 10 0 0 0 -1 0 0 0 0 0 -1 -1 -1 method_name varchar 50 0 -1 0 0 0 方法名 utf8mb4 utf8mb4_0900_ai_ci 0 0 0 0 0 0 0 status varchar 10 0 -1 0 0 0 '0' 调用次数 utf8mb4 utf8mb4_0900_ai_ci 0 0 0 0 0 0 0 url varchar 255 0 -1 0 0 0 接口地址 utf8mb4 utf8mb4_0900_ai_ci 0 0 0 0 0 0 0 source varchar 50 0 -1 0 0 0 调用来源 utf8mb4 utf8mb4_0900_ai_ci 0 0 0 0 0 0 0 parameter varchar 500 0 -1 0 0 0 参数 utf8mb4 utf8mb4_general_ci 0 0 0 0 0 0 0 end_time varchar 50 0 0 0 0 0 结束时间 utf8mb4 utf8mb4_0900_ai_ci 0 0 0 0 0 0 0 start_time varchar 50 0 0 0 0 0 创建时间 utf8mb4 utf8mb4_0900_ai_ci 0 0 0 0 0 0 0
时间: 2023-08-23 15:05:03 浏览: 117
以下是创建名为 `monitor_log` 的表的 SQL 语句:
```sql
CREATE TABLE monitor_log (
id int(10) NOT NULL AUTO_INCREMENT,
method_name var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L,
status varchar(10)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T '0',
url var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L,
source var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L,
parameter varchar(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L,
end_time var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L,
start_time var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L,
PRIMARY KEY (id)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ci;
```
该语句中,使用了 `CREATE TABLE` 命令来创建表,表名为 `monitor_log`。在 `CREATE TABLE` 命令后,列出了表中的每个字段以及其类型、长度、是否允许为空、默认值、字符集和排序规则等信息。其中,`id` 字段是主键,并且设置了自增属性。最后,指定了表的存储引擎和字符集。
阅读全文